Enhancing Team Performance through Coaching Flow Workshops at Advance Agility
Introduction
In the fast-paced world of business, organizations continuously seek ways to improve their agility and responsiveness to market changes. One key factor that plays a significant role in achieving success is the performance of their teams. To empower teams and unleash their full potential, many forward-thinking companies have turned to coaching flow workshops at Advance Agility. These workshops have proven to be instrumental in fostering a culture of continuous improvement and enhancing team productivity. In this article, we delve into the concept of coaching flow and explore how it can positively impact team dynamics and overall organizational success.
Understanding Coaching Flow
Coaching flow is a concept rooted in the principles of the Agile mindset and Lean thinking. It centers around the idea of a dynamic, continuous, and collaborative process that enables teams to overcome challenges, build skills, and maximize their potential. At the core of coaching flow lies the belief that teams have an innate capacity to learn, adapt, and innovate, given the right guidance and support.
In the context of Advance Agility, coaching flow workshops focus on creating an environment where team members can freely express their ideas, exchange knowledge, and receive constructive feedback. These workshops are carefully designed to align with the principles of the Agile Manifesto, emphasizing individuals and interactions over processes and tools.
The Benefits of Coaching Flow Workshops
Enhanced Communication and Collaboration: Coaching flow workshops promote open communication channels among team members, allowing them to share knowledge and experiences freely. This enhances collaboration and creates a sense of camaraderie, leading to improved team dynamics.
Accelerated Learning: By leveraging coaching flow, teams can rapidly learn from their experiences and apply newfound knowledge to overcome challenges effectively. This accelerates the team's learning curve and leads to continuous improvement.
Empowered Teams: The workshops empower teams by providing them with the autonomy to make decisions and take ownership of their work. This sense of ownership boosts morale and motivation, resulting in increased productivity and better outcomes.
Adaptability and Resilience: Coaching flow workshops equip teams with the tools and skills necessary to adapt to changing circumstances and bounce back from setbacks. This resilience becomes a crucial asset in today's dynamic and unpredictable business landscape.
Feedback Culture: A coaching flow fosters a feedback-rich environment, where individuals are encouraged to provide and receive feedback constructively. This culture of feedback is fundamental for identifying improvement areas and fostering a culture of continuous learning.
The Coaching Flow Workshop Framework
The success of coaching flow workshops lies in their well-structured framework. Here are some essential elements that comprise an effective coaching flow workshop:
Setting Clear Objectives: Each workshop starts with defining clear objectives and desired outcomes. These objectives act as guiding principles throughout the coaching journey.
Active Participation: The workshops actively involve all team members, ensuring that everyone's voice is heard and respected. This inclusivity fosters a sense of belonging and encourages active engagement.
Real-time Problem-Solving: Coaching flow workshops prioritize real-time problem-solving. Teams work collaboratively to address challenges as they arise, allowing for immediate application of solutions.
Continuous Reflection: Regular reflection sessions provide teams with an opportunity to assess progress, identify strengths, and uncover improvement areas. This reflection is crucial for iterative growth.
Supportive Coaching: Certified Agile coaches play a pivotal role in guiding teams through the coaching flow process. Their expertise and support ensure that teams stay on track and derive maximum benefit from the workshops.
Conclusion
Coaching flow workshops at Advance Agility have emerged as a game-changer for organizations seeking to foster high-performing and adaptable teams. By promoting continuous learning, open communication, and collaboration, coaching flow empowers teams to overcome challenges and achieve extraordinary results. As the business landscape continues to evolve, investing in coaching flow workshops becomes an essential strategy for organizations aiming to thrive in a competitive world.

My ankle journey
I am sharing this with all you good people on the dash because I am so fucking mad it took so long for me to learn it and if I can spare one (1) person the agony it will be worth it.
So for like...oh, 8 or 9 months, I've been struggling with pain/inflammation/tendinitis in my left Achilles tendon. I don't know what caused it. It just started up (welcome to middle age, this shit happens). It wasn't severe enough to be debilitating, but it was annoying and limiting. It was also intermittent, in that some days it would be very painful and other days hardly at all. The kind of shoe I was wearing affected it a lot.
Now, I have bone spurs on both heels (it's just a thing that happens as you get older sometimes). I'm also aware that heel pain is usually the result of tight calf muscles that pull and irritate the tendon. I tried stretching that calf muscle. You know the stretch, this bitch right here:
I did it all the time. I also iced the ankle after walking for awhile, hoping to avoid inflammation. Results were...unsatisfying.
I went to:
A chiropractor
A podiatrist
A physical therapist
A bodywork coach
They all gave me some variation on the "strengthen your calf muscle, stretch your calf muscle" advice. I continued doing this without results.
I was getting frustrated, and a little afraid that this was just my life now. Finally, I thought...maybe some targeted massage might help. I asked for rec on a local FB site and was pointed to a woman who specializes in therapeutic massage including cupping, etc.
I went to her a week ago.
She spent over half our first session working on my left lower leg. Within about 10 minutes of making my eyes water, she uttered the sentence I did not know I had been waiting to hear:
"Oh, it's your soleus."
Excuse me, what?
"It's your soleus that's the culprit. It's all tied up and stiff." She started digging into it and I felt literal sparks run up my leg as she released adhesions and got the muscle moving a little. When she finally put the leg down, it felt like it was on fire with all the blood rushing into it.
She said, "You'll need to stretch your soleus. It'll clear up, but it'll take a bit of time - tendons take ages to heal."
But I HAVE been stretching.
"No, you haven't. The usual straight-leg calf stretch only stretches the gastrocnemius, that's the big belly muscle in your calf. That's not your problem. That stretch doesn't stretch the soleus. Don't worry, I'll show you how to stretch it."
My mind is spinning.
So here are the muscles in question:
The gastroc (as the pros call it) just attaches down the back but the soleus runs underneath it from the knee around the side to the heel. The lower part above the ankle is where it typically gets tight and forms adhesions.
To stretch it, you do the same calf thing where you put your foot back and press your heel to the ground, but you have to do it with your KNEE BENT:
The bent knee keeps the gastroc from engaging. It's one of those selfish muscles (like traps) - if you give it an inch, it'll just take over and prevent other muscles from working or stretching. There are other ways to stretch the soleus but this is the easiest and you can literally do it anywhere. I've been doing it while standing and waiting for things (the elevator to come, the toast to toast). You just put the heel back and bend the knee. It's kind of like curtseying.
The minute I did this stretch, I could FEEL where it was pulling on my tendon. I knew that THIS had been the problem.
The massage therapist also told me to stop icing my heel. She said icing is for an acute injury, but a more chronic aggravation needs heat, to increase blood flow for healing. She recommended elevation with heat every day (I've been doing it in bed during "phone before bed" time).
I have been doing the soleus stretch at least half a dozen times a day for almost a week, and the ankle is at least 70% better. It is still a little tight and tender, but the improvement is significant. I think a few more weeks will have it feeling normal.
I am...blown away by this. This massage therapist was able to pinpoint an issue in only a few minutes that eluded all the other professionals I saw. I can't wait to go back to her and have her solve all my other problems, tbh.
